Inspection dates/times are available for every auction. Bidders are strongly encouraged to inspect prior to placing bids. Removal day is not inspection day. When an auction ends, and the winning bidder invoice appears on the bidder’s dashboard, the bidder is obligated to honor their bid(s).

Every auction item is sold “as is, where is” with no guarantees or warranties. You are responsible for inspecting items prior to purchase.

Bidders are responsible for knowing and complying with auction terms. Failure to comply with removal terms may result in bidding privileges being disabled.  Once a bid is placed it cannot be retracted.

Sellers and their agents are prohibited from bidding on their own assets.

Items with a reserve will not be sold unless the reserve price has been met.

At the close of the auction, active items will remain open until no bids have been received for three minutes.

Affiliates may lower a lot reserve at any time before or after an auction closes.  If the reserve is lowered while the auction is in progress, the applicable reserve message will appear below the Next Required Bid information (Reserve Not Met or Reserve Has Been Met); the asset will sell to the high bidder if the lowered reserve amount is met. If the reserve is lowered after the auction closes, the highest bidder at auction close will receive a winning bidder invoice. 

Once an auction begins its closing process, outbid notifications will not be sent.
